ISTQB Foundation Agile Testing Certification

Some exciting news was recently announced for anyone who has, or plans to obtain the ISTQB Foundation certificate in software testing. Recently, the ISTQB announced that it was going to launch an Agile testing add-on to the foundation certification in 2014.


The ISTQB Foundation certificate, often referred to as the Certified Tester Foundation Level (CTFL) is the world’s most common certification in software testing. Tens of thousands of testers hold this certificate, and many have achieved this a long time ago. So this is great news for anyone who would like to freshen-up that old certification and bring it right up to date with an Agile add-on.


Testing within an Agile environment is common-place today and so this training news will certainly be of interest. Full details of the syllabus or exam details have not yet been released. We will certainly be updating the testing community as soon as we know more.
